The Experience

The primary purpose of our organization is to create a profitable living for the society to preserve the tea culture of the mountainous region. By having a volunteer aid in content creation & website development, we can increase the visibility of our homestay program & spread immersive cultural experiences to people. The volunteer can expect to learn about tea, the Red Dzao people, farming in mountainous Cao Bo Vietnam,

Netherlands

5

The home's place is fantastic and authentic. I really enjoyed the way you can immerse yourself in the local life of the Red Dzao people. Here Bich taught us more on their way of living their perception of life and a lot of amazing tea! Bich's family is very hospitable and kind as they welcome you into their family. Be sure to prepare yourself in during winter as it can be very cold and there is no heating. The only source of heat will be the fire in the kitchen or when covering yourself with a blanket (Showers were nice and warm too). I am thankful for this amazing experience🙏🏻

Netherlands

5

A wonderful experience at the home's home! Together with my partner, we got to da lot for social media, help with her website, create images and help with the home's biggest passion; tea! We have packed and sorted all the tea packages. The experience is back to basic, like stepping back in time for 200 years (by European standards). Very special and beautiful to experience, the family tries extremely hard to make you feel at home and they cook delicious meals for you 3 times every day. All in all, a great experience that enriched us as human beings in every way.
